&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039;Minecraft: Guide to PvP Minigames&amp;#039;&amp;#039;&amp;#039; is a guide to creating and playing many different [[Minecraft:PvP]] games.&lt;br /&gt;

|Mob Waves&lt;br /&gt;
|8-11&lt;br /&gt;
|How to build and play a mini game about fighting off waves of [[Minecraft:mob]]s.&lt;br /&gt;
|-&lt;br /&gt;
|Arrow Golf&lt;br /&gt;
|12-15&lt;br /&gt;
|How to build a golf course, and instructions on how to play golf with a [[Minecraft:bow]] and [[Minecraft:arrow]]s.&lt;br /&gt;
|-&lt;br /&gt;
|Hoop Shoot Match&lt;br /&gt;
|16-21&lt;br /&gt;
|How to build and play Hoop Shoot, a mini game about shooting buttons with arrows.&lt;br /&gt;
|-&lt;br /&gt;
|Elytra Ace&lt;br /&gt;
|22-25&lt;br /&gt;
|An [[Minecraft:elytra]] race reminiscent of {{LCE}}&amp;#039;s [[Minecraft:Glide mini game]], but with the added challenge of mid-air [[Minecraft:PvP]].&lt;br /&gt;
|-&lt;br /&gt;
|Wool Race &lt;br /&gt;
|26-29&lt;br /&gt;
|How to build and play Wool Race, a game focused on shearing as many sheep as possible in a set time, with each color determing the points received.&lt;br /&gt;
|-&lt;br /&gt;
|Skywars&lt;br /&gt;
|32-35&lt;br /&gt;
|Loose instructions on how to build a skywars map, with a small overview of how the game works.&lt;br /&gt;
